MINACK THEATRE & VISITOR CENTRE

Cornwall’s internationally famous open-air theatre built into the cliffs at Porthcurno in west Cornwall was created by one remarkable woman, Rowena Cade. Visitors can discover how she came to Cornwall after a Victorian childhood in Cheltenham, and see how a local play in 1929 led her to build the Minack Theatre.

It is a unique place to visit at any time of the year, but live performances take on a very special atmosphere against the dramatic backdrop. The summer season of performances runs from May until September.
